Job Summary:

We are looking for an Analytics Engineer to join our Data team and help build the firm’s modern data foundation. You’ll design governed, reusable models and scalable transformation layers using Databricks and Azure, turning raw data into trusted, insight‑ready assets. With a focus on data modelling, CI/CD, and interoperability, you’ll enable analytics, AI, and business intelligence across the organisation—driving smarter decisions, automation, and exceptional outcomes.

Key accountabilities Data Modelling
  • Build and maintain clean, reusable, and scalable models that transform raw data into curated layers of logic, metrics, and dimensions
  • Define, document, and own business‑critical metrics to drive consistency and trust across reporting and AI/ML applications
  • Design data structures (e.g. star/snowflake schemas) in Databricks and Azure environments that optimise query performance and user accessibility
  • Partner with dashboard developers and analysts to shape models that align to visual and operational use cases
Pipeline Development & Deployment
  • Build and maintain efficient ELT pipelines using Databricks (SQL, Python, PySpark), ensuring they are monitored, observable, and recoverable
  • Implement CI/CD workflows for analytics assets using Azure Dev Ops or Git Hub Actions, ensuring reliable, version‑controlled deployments
  • Set up robust data validation, alerting and testing practices to ensure high data quality and transparency
  • Collaborate with Data Engineers to ensure upstream data ingestion and structures meet transformation needs
Governance & Interoperability
  • Contribute to the firm’s data governance strategy through clear documentation, data contracts, lineage mapping, and metadata capture
  • Enable interoperability with internal systems (CRM, finance, digital platforms) and third‑party tools (GA4, ESPs, IMiX) through standardised, API‑ready data assets
  • Help define and maintain an internal data dictionary and analytics asset catalogue
Collaboration & Enablement
  • Act as a subject matter expert and partner to analysts, providing guidance on how to best use and extend curated models
  • Assist requirement‑gathering and technical discovery sessions with business stakeholders to inform solution design
  • Foster a culture of curiosity, continuous improvement, and modular design thinking within the wider Data & AI team
Innovation & Continuous Improvement
  • Explore opportunities to use AI‑assisted tools and code generation for improved development velocity and maintainability
  • Stay abreast of best practices in metadata‑driven design, open standards, and data model evolution
  • Help shape and refine our approach to analytics modularisation and downstream consumption by multiple tools and teams
